The Indian Journal of Dermatology, Venereology and Leprology , abbreviated Indian J. Dermatol. Venereol. Leprol. , is a scientific journal published by Medknow Publications on behalf of the Indian Association of Dermatologists, Venereologists & Leprologists . The journal was founded in 1935 under the name Indian Journal of Venereal Diseases and Dermatology and changed the name to Indian Journal of Dermatology, Venereology and Leprology in 1955 . It appears four times a year. It published works from, dealing with skin and venereal diseases , as well as with leprosy deal.

The impact factor in 2014 was 1.387. According to the statistics of the ISI Web of Knowledge , the journal with this impact factor ranks 35th out of 63 journals in the dermatology category.
